In the fast-paced world of business, maintaining strong relationships with customers is key to success. Customer Relationship Management (CRM) software has evolved into an indispensable tool for businesses of all sizes. CRM platforms help manage interactions with current and potential customers, streamline communication, improve data management, and ultimately drive growth. With countless options available in the market, choosing the right CRM software can be challenging. This article will explore the best CRM software of 2025, highlighting features, benefits, and why they are top choices for businesses.
What is CRM Software?
Before diving into the best CRM solutions, it’s important to understand what CRM software is. Simply put, CRM software helps businesses manage their interactions with customers and prospects. By organizing customer information, sales data, and communications, CRM systems streamline workflow and ensure that businesses can provide a more personalized experience for their clients. These platforms also help track customer journeys, monitor sales performance, and foster meaningful relationships that can lead to increased customer retention and business growth.
In 2025, CRM software has become more advanced, offering features like artificial intelligence (AI), automation, and advanced analytics to provide deeper insights into customer behavior and business performance.
Top CRM Software in 2025
With so many options available, here are some of the best CRM software platforms in 2025 that stand out for their comprehensive features, ease of use, and ability to scale as your business grows.
1. Salesforce
Overview
Salesforce has long been a leader in the CRM industry and continues to be one of the best options available in 2025. It’s a cloud-based platform known for its robust features and wide range of customization options.
Key Features
- Sales Cloud: Manage leads, opportunities, and accounts, providing a comprehensive view of customer interactions.
- Service Cloud: Improve customer service with case management, knowledge base, and customer support tools.
- Marketing Cloud: A powerful tool for creating personalized marketing campaigns and automating customer journeys.
- Einstein AI: Advanced artificial intelligence that helps businesses make smarter decisions by predicting customer behavior and automating tasks.
Why Choose Salesforce?
Salesforce is perfect for businesses that need a scalable CRM solution with an extensive range of features. Its AI-driven insights and seamless integrations with third-party applications make it an excellent choice for larger businesses or those looking for sophisticated CRM tools.
2. HubSpot CRM
Overview
HubSpot CRM has quickly gained popularity due to its user-friendly interface and a wide array of features, many of which are available for free. It is particularly favored by small and medium-sized businesses (SMBs).
Key Features
- Contact Management: Easily track customer information and interactions in one place.
- Email Tracking: Monitor email opens and clicks to gain insights into customer engagement.
- Automation: Automate marketing tasks such as email sequences, follow-ups, and social media posts.
- Reporting & Analytics: Gain insights into the effectiveness of marketing campaigns and sales efforts.
Why Choose HubSpot?
HubSpot is ideal for SMBs looking for an affordable, easy-to-use CRM solution. With its free tier and affordable paid plans, it offers robust tools that allow businesses to manage marketing, sales, and customer service efforts seamlessly.
3. Zoho CRM
Overview
Zoho CRM is another strong contender in the CRM space, offering a highly customizable solution with advanced automation features. It’s known for its affordability and its ability to serve businesses across industries.
Key Features
- Lead Management: Capture and nurture leads through various channels.
- Workflow Automation: Automate repetitive tasks, such as lead assignment and follow-up emails.
- Multichannel Communication: Connect with customers through email, phone, chat, and social media.
- Advanced Analytics: Get in-depth reporting and predictive analytics to drive smarter business decisions.
Why Choose Zoho CRM?
Zoho CRM is a great option for businesses that need a flexible, customizable CRM that can grow with them. It’s affordable for small businesses but powerful enough to serve larger enterprises.
4. Pipedrive
Overview
Pipedrive is a CRM platform focused on sales teams. Its clean interface and pipeline management tools make it an excellent choice for companies that want to streamline their sales processes.
Key Features
- Sales Pipeline Management: Visualize the entire sales process, from lead generation to closing deals.
- Customizable Views: Tailor dashboards to highlight the metrics and processes that matter most.
- Email Integration: Sync your email with Pipedrive to track communication with leads and customers.
- Automation: Automate sales tasks such as follow-ups and task reminders to keep your team focused.
Why Choose Pipedrive?
Pipedrive is ideal for sales-focused teams that need a CRM solution to manage their pipeline effectively. Its easy-to-use interface and focus on sales tasks make it a perfect fit for small to mid-sized businesses.
5. Microsoft Dynamics 365
Overview
Microsoft Dynamics 365 is a suite of business applications that includes CRM tools alongside ERP (Enterprise Resource Planning) features. It’s designed for businesses that need both sales and operational solutions in one package.
Key Features
- Sales Automation: Automate and streamline sales processes, including lead scoring and deal management.
- Customer Insights: Gather valuable insights into customer behavior and preferences to personalize interactions.
- Integration with Microsoft Products: Seamless integration with Microsoft Office 365 and other Microsoft products like Teams and Outlook.
- AI and Analytics: Utilize advanced AI capabilities for predictive sales analytics and customer service optimization.
Why Choose Microsoft Dynamics 365?
Microsoft Dynamics 365 is a robust CRM solution that is particularly suited for large businesses or enterprises that already use Microsoft products. Its comprehensive suite of tools allows companies to manage both customer relationships and business operations from one platform.
How to Choose the Best CRM Software
When selecting the right CRM for your business, there are several factors to consider:
1. Business Size and Needs
Smaller businesses with basic CRM needs might lean towards platforms like HubSpot CRM or Zoho CRM, which are affordable and easy to use. Larger enterprises with complex needs will benefit from the scalability and advanced features offered by platforms like Salesforce or Microsoft Dynamics 365.
2. Customization and Flexibility
If your business requires specific workflows or integrations with other tools, ensure the CRM you choose offers sufficient customization. Salesforce and Zoho CRM offer excellent flexibility for creating custom solutions.
3. User Interface and Experience
The user interface should be intuitive and easy for your team to navigate. A good CRM system will be user-friendly, reducing the learning curve and encouraging team adoption.
4. Pricing Structure
Some CRMs offer free tiers or affordable plans, while others are priced based on features and the size of your business. HubSpot CRM is a great option for SMBs with limited budgets, while Salesforce and Microsoft Dynamics are better suited for larger organizations willing to invest in premium features.
5. Customer Support and Training
Customer support is crucial, especially when implementing a new CRM system. Ensure the platform you choose offers solid customer support, training resources, and onboarding assistance.
Conclusion
Choosing the best CRM software in 2025 depends on your business’s specific needs, size, and goals. Salesforce, HubSpot, Zoho, Pipedrive, and Microsoft Dynamics 365 all offer unique features that cater to different business types. Whether you’re a small business looking for an affordable solution or a large enterprise needing a comprehensive, scalable CRM system, there is a platform out there to help you build and maintain strong customer relationships.
Investing in the right CRM software can significantly improve customer satisfaction, streamline your processes, and ultimately lead to business growth. Evaluate the features that matter most to your organization, and choose a CRM that aligns with your needs.